America’s uneasy job market: Why worker confidence is crumbling amid layoffs and shutdowns

The hum of America’s labor engine, once symbolic of resilience after the pandemic, is beginning to falter. October’s numbers told a story few wanted to hear: Companies announced 153,074 layoffs, bringing the year’s total to over 1.1 million, according to data from outplacement firm Challenger, Gray & Christmas.
